This thread has been locked.

If you have a related question, please click the "Ask a related question" button in the top right corner. The newly created question will be automatically linked to this question.

[参考译文] TDA2HG:Processor Vision SDK 3.0编译器问题

Guru**** 2555630 points


请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

https://e2e.ti.com/support/processors-group/processors/f/processors-forum/610578/tda2hg-processor-vision-sdk-3-0-compiler-issue

器件型号:TDA2HG

你(们)好,先生  

我们下载适用于 Linux 的 VISION SDK 3.0和 DO 编译器。 之后,我们找到了如下错误消息  

所有者@所有者虚拟机:~/processor_sdk_vision_03_00_00_00/vision_sdk/build$ make -s -j 视情况而定

mkdir:无法创建目录‘/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/links_fw/include/config’:文件存在

mkdir:无法创建目录‘/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/links_fw/include/config/apps’:文件存在

mkdir:无法创建目录‘/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/links_fw/include/config/apps/tda2xx_evm_linux_all’:文件存在

# makeconfig:config 为[ tda2xx_evm_linux_all ]

# makeconfig:输出文件为@/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/links_fw/include/config/apps/tda2xx_evm_linux_all/system_cfg.h

# makeconfig:输入 文件为@/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/build/configs/tda2xx_evm_linux_all/cfg.mk

# makeconfig:正在生成标头...

# makeconfig:正在生成 ALG 插件配置...

# makeconfig:正在生成用例配置...

# makeconfig:正在生成页脚...

# makeconfig:完成!!!

编号

#个不需要但包含在配置[ tda2xx_evm_linux_all ]中的 CPU,

编号

#警告:可以从应用程序中排除 IPU1_1

编号

需要但未包含在配置[ tda2xx_evm_linux_all ]中的 CPU 数量,

编号

编号

#编辑/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/build/configs/tda2xx_evm_linux_all/cfg.mk 以在应用程序中包括或排除 CPU

编号

对于 tda2xx ipu1_0 CSL_init、无需执行任何操作

对于 tda2xx CSL_INTC、无需执行任何操作

对于 tda2xx pm_RTOS、无需执行任何操作

对于 tda2xx ipu1_0 SBL_utils、没有要做的事情

/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/binaries/apps/tda2xx_evm_linux_all/ti/drv/pm/src/pmhal/obj/tda2xx/m4/release/.deps/pmhal_vm.P:61:***缺少分隔符。  停下。

maked[3]:***[pm_hal]错误2.

maked[3]:***正在等待未完成的作业...

make[4]:***没有规则使目标`/home/owner/PROCESSOR_SDK_VISION_03_,`/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/binaries/apps/tda2xx_evm_linux_all/ti/csl/example/utils/common/obj/tda2xx/m4/release/app_utils.oem4需要。 停止。

maked[3]:***[CSL_UTILS_common]错误2.

/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/binaries/apps/tda2xx_evm_linux_all/ti/boot/sbl_auto/sbl_lib/obj/tda2xx-evm/m4/release/.deps/sbl_lib_common.P:58:***缺少分隔符。  停下。

maked[3]:***[SBL_lib]错误2.

/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/binaries/apps/tda2xx_evm_linux_all/ti/drv/pm/src/pmhal/optimized/obj/tda2xx/m4/release/.deps/pmhal_vm.P:59:***缺少分隔符。  停下。

maked[3]:***[pm_hal_optimed]错误2.

/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/binaries/apps/tda2xx_evm_linux_all/ti/drv/pm/examples/utils/obj/tda2xx/m4/release/.deps/uartStdio.P:60:***缺少分隔符。  停下。

maked[3]:***[pm_example_utils]错误2.

/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/binaries/apps/tda2xx_evm_linux_all/ti/diag/obj/tda2xx/m4/release/.deps/diagLib_mcspi.P:63:***缺少分隔符。  停下。

maked[3]:***[diag]错误2.

/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/binaries/apps/tda2xx_evm_linux_all/ti/drv/pm/src/pmlib/optimized/obj/tda2xx/m4/release/.deps/pmlib_videopll.P:100:***缺少分隔符。  停下。

maked[3]:***[PM_lib_optimed]错误2.

/home/owner/PROCESSOR_SDK_VISION_03_00_00_00/vision_sdk/binaries/apps/tda2xx_evm_linux_all/ti/drv/pm/src/pmlib/obj/tda2xx/m4/release/.deps/pmlib_videopll.P:74:***缺少分隔符。  停下。

maked[3]:***[PM_lib]错误2.

是否有人遇到此问题? 请提供建议并谢谢。

BR

Yimin

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。

    您能进行全新构建吗?

    您可以调用以下命令来执行全新构建

    gmake -s 清理

    或删除以下两个文件夹

    二进制文件

    LINK_FW/include/config

    Rgds、

    Brijesh

  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    你(们)好,先生

    我们使用了 Linux+BIOS SDK
    2.将参数设置为 tda2xx_evm_linux_all
    3.执行清理构建后,仍会出现此问题
    4.我们按如下方式更改 cfg.mk 中的设置以避免代码生成问题(解决方法)

    #将配置文件应用到所有内核
    编号
    #支持的配置文件:版本调试
    profile=调试
    #profile ?= release

    以供您参考。

    BR
    Yimin
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    是否可以删除二进制文件夹并试用它?

    Rgds、
    Brijesh
  • 请注意,本文内容源自机器翻译,可能存在语法或其它翻译错误,仅供参考。如需获取准确内容,请参阅链接中的英语原文或自行翻译。
    你(们)好,先生

    谢谢。 它解决了这个问题。

    BR
    Yimin